General eggless muffin recipe:
INGREDIENTS:
Dahi 1cup
Sugar 1 cup
Oil (half of dahi)- 1/2 cup -1/4 cups,
2 tsp baking powder
1 tsp baking soda mix
Maida 1.5 cups
Little vanilla essence

Mix dahi, sugar, oil, baking powder and baking soda and leave it aside for 20 mins. Then add maida(all purpose flour) and vanilla essence and mix well in one direction, till the batter is smooth.
You can get paper cups and cup cake pan. Place the paper cups in pan and pour batter into the cups [:)]
Bake at 350 degrees for around 20-25 mins

To check whether the cake is ready or not, place a toothpick in the center of the cake and remove it .
If there is no batter around the toothpick your cup cakes are ready.
For rose essence:

EXTRA INGRIDENT:
1 bottle of Gulkand 250 gms (Rose petal jam) [You can get this in any of the indian grocerry stores]
(Since Gulkand is already sweet, you can reduce the sugar level in "GENERAL Recipe" .)
2 tsp of rose water/ rose essence

For Pineapple cup cakes:
EXTRA INGREDIENTS:
1 cup pineapple cubes
1/4 cup crushed pineapple

For Mango Cup cake:

EXTRA INGRDIENTS:
1/4cup Mango Pulp
1/4 cup mango cubes - if available

Add the EXTRA INGREDIENTS to the above mentioned general cup cake recipe to get which ever cup cake flavor you want to bake [:)]
